New Showbiz Analysis

Federico Moccia’s romantic comedy adheres closely to commercial genre conventions, emphasizing emotional escapism and established archetypes. The film’s narrow demographic focus limits its world-building to a traditional Roman setting. The significant age gap between the main characters reinforces traditional power dynamics rather than challenging them. The film lacks depth in representing diverse identities and social issues.

Official Synopsis

Alex Belli is a 37 year old advertising executive whose fiancée Elena has just left him, and who is having difficulty at work trying to think of a good advertising campaign for a new Japanese product. Niki is a bubbly 17 year old student. She has three best friends with whom she shares all her problems, and an annoying ex-boyfriend Fabio who is set on getting her back, but Niki's not interested. One day on his way to work, Alex collides with Niki on a city street. They soon begin a romance, despite their 20-year age gap.
